TIN, ALLENBURYS PASTILLES

H1995.1393

Tin, rectangular shape with rounded angles and convex top and bottom surfaces. It has hinged lid. Mostly yellow with golden and blue fields with inscriptions: 'The "Allenbury" GLYCERINE & BLACK CURRANT PASTILLES/ MADE FROM THE FRESH RIPE FRUIT./ MANUFACTURED IN ENGLAND/ BY/ Allen & Hanburys, Ltd./ London, E.2.'.
Label attached to front side: 'This tin contains 2 ounces.'
